Many complaints can be resolved informally
merely by contacting the company involved and notifying them
of your complaint. Here are some important tips to remember:
- Have in mind the specific complaint you want to make
to the company, and present it immediately and clearly.
- Offer a reasonable and specific remedy that will resolve
your complaint.
- If you are making the complaint in person, be sure
to bring any documentation that will support your position
and help resolve the complaint.
- When the complaint is made through written correspondence,
be sure to include all relevant information, along with
suggested remedies. Also, enclose all supporting documentation.
However, never send original documents, only copies.
- Be assertive! If you are told by a salesperson or company
representative that they cannot deal with your complaint,
ask to speak to a supervisor
